The Impact of Jon Jones’ Injuries on His Ufc Journey

Jon Jones is widely regarded as one of the greatest mixed martial artists in UFC history. His exceptional skill and dominance inside the octagon have earned him numerous titles and accolades. However, his journey has not been without setbacks, especially due to injuries.

The Nature of Jon Jones’ Injuries

Throughout his career, Jones has faced a variety of injuries that have impacted his performance and availability. Common injuries include:

  • Broken toes
  • Elbow injuries
  • Hamstring strains
  • Facial fractures

These injuries often required time away from training and competition, affecting his momentum and rankings.
